Twenty Fourth International Pyrotechnics Seminar The 24th International Pyrotechnics Seminar was held in Monterey California during 27-31 July 1998. Dr. Allen J. Tulis, as Chairman of the Seminar, again is to be commended for organizing an outstanding technical meeting with an enjoyable social calendar to compliment the technical sessions The Seminar had 126 participants from seventeen countries in attendance and 77 papers were presented.
Professor Kenneth K. Kuo from The Pennsylvania State University in the USA presented the Seminar Plenary Lecture. The title of Dr. Kuos lecture was Challenges of Hybrid Rocket Propulsion at the Turn of the Millennium.
Mr. Aleksei A. Porollo of the Mari State University, Yoshkar-Ola, Mari El Republic, Russia was announced as the Frank Carver Bursary Award winner. The award was based on the paper that he presented which was titled Theoretical Technique for Modeling of 1,3,3-Trinitroazetdine (TNAZ) Thermal Decomposition. This paper was coauthored by Professor Tatyana S. Pivina of the N.D. Zelinsky Institute of Organic Chemistry, Russian Academy of Sciences and Victor P. Ivshin of Mari State University.
